《Linux操作系统介绍安装.ppt》由会员分享,可在线阅读,更多相关《Linux操作系统介绍安装.ppt(44页珍藏版)》请在三一办公上搜索。
1、Linux操作系统,赵俊昕手机:QQ:11860825,Linux介绍,Linux是一套免费使用和自由传播的类 Unix操作系统,它主要用于基于 Intel x86系列 CPU的计算机上。这个系统是由世界各地的成千上万的程序员设计和实现的。其目的是建立不受任何商品化软件的版权制约的、全世界都能自由使用的 Unix兼容产品。Linux的出现,最早开始于一位名叫李纳斯托沃兹(Linus Torvalds)的计算机业余爱好者,当时他是芬兰赫尔辛基大学的学生。他的目的是想设计一个代替 Minix(是由一位名叫安德鲁塔南鲍姆 Andrew Tannebaum的计算机教授编写的一个操作系统示教程序)的操作
2、系统,这个操作系统可用于 386、486或奔腾处理器的个人计算机上,并且具有 Unix操作系统的全部功能,因而开始了 Linux雏形的设计。Linux以它的高效性和灵活性著称。它能够在 PC计算机上实现全部的 Unix特性,具有多任务、多用户的能力。Linux是在 GNU公共许可权限下免费获得的,是一个符合 POSIX标准的操作系统。Linux操作系统软件包不仅包括完整的 Linux操作系统,而且还包括了文本编辑器、高级语言编译器等应用软件。它还包括带有多个窗口管理器的 X-Windows图形用户界面,如同我们使用 Windows NT一样,允许我们使用窗口、图标和菜单对系统进行操作。,自由软
3、件 Linux 之父:李纳斯托沃兹(Linus Torvalds),Linux与其它操作系统的区别,Linux可以与 MS-DOS、OS/2、Windows等其他操作系统共存于同一台机器上。它们均为操作系统,具有一些共性,但是互相之间各有特色,有所区别。Linux与 MS DOS之间的区别。在同一系统上运行 Linux和 MS-DOS已很普遍,就发挥处理器功能来说,MS-DOS没有完全实现 x86处理器的功能,而Linux完全在处理器保护模式下运行,并且开发了处理器的所有特性。Linux可以直接访问计算机内的所有可用内存,提供完整的 Unix接口。而 MS-DOS只支持部分 Unix的接口。就
4、使用费用而言,Linux和 MS-DOS是两种完全不同的实体。与其他商业操作系统相比,MS-DOS价格比较便宜,而且在 PC机用户中有很大的占有率,任何其他 PC机操作系统都很难达到 MS-DOS的普及程度,因为其他操作系统的费用对大多数PC机用户来说都是一个不小的负担。Linux是免费的,用户可以从 internet上或者其他途径获得它的版本,而且可以任意使用,不用考虑费用问题。就操作系统的功能来说,MS-DOS是单任务的操作系统,一旦用户运行了一个 MS-DOS的应用程序,它就独占了系统的资源,用户不可能再同时运行其他应用程序。而 Linux是多任务的操作系统,用户可以同时运行多个应用程序
5、。再看一下 Linux与OS/2、Windows、Windows NT之间的区别。,使用Linux好处,购置成本:在最初的软件投资中的成本显然要比Windows低,你到底能节省的金额取决于你的选择。而且由于不再需要微软的客户许可证,在你的服务器中使用Linux时可以同样省下不少花销。可用到的源代码:既然Linux是一个自由软件,它的源代码自然也是免费可用的。若是需要定制一些服务,你的程序员自己就可以实现。支持:若是有bug,这些bug会很快被解决的。同样,当你有问题的时候,你可以从众多的论坛中或者通过邮件寻求帮助。稳定性和安全性:Linux是一个稳定的操作系统,不会很容易的受到病毒的攻击,至少
6、,我现在还没有看到。连通性:若不是要全部的,大家需要的大部分功能目前都已经有了,有很多的连接方式来集成现有的IT环境。更廉价的硬件:Linux可以在一些老的机器上运行,因此,对Linux的升级并不是意味着你需要再购置一些新的电脑。便于安装:有些产品需要用户在安装时仅作出一些选择,用不了10分钟就可以安装完成。如果你想高效的工作,可以很简单地配置好。,使用Linux缺点,软件的兼容性:并不是所有的软件都能在Linux下运行,他们是有选择的,这就意味着,你不得不再想想你怎样才能得到你所需要的功能。学习过程:目前Windows被广泛的应用着,因此大多数人熟悉Windows的操作系统,在操作上Linu
7、x在有些方面可能与Windows不同,这就意味着你的用户可能需要接受一些培训。用户:起初,一些用户在转学Linux时会比较费劲,若是这个过程不能很好的处理的话,工作效率就可能受到相应的影响。,使用Linux操作系统需要的条件,Linux设计之初衷就是用较低的系统配置提供高效率的系统服务!因此安装Linux并没有严格的系统配置要求,只要Pentium以上的CPU、64MB以上的内存、1GB左右的硬盘空间即可正常安装基本的Linux系统并能运行一些系统服务;要顺畅地运行Linux的图形界面,建议内存要在128MB以上。其它硬件支持上:Linux目前支持几乎所有的处理器(CPU)。另外要提一下,如果
8、你手头的Linux版本较早的话,可能只支持很少的显卡、声卡类型,而一般现在所使用的版本,例如我们要使用的RedHat Linux9.0,就不需担心这些了!,Linux操作系统的版本,Red Hat Linux Red Hat是个商业气息颇为浓厚的公司,不仅展现开创Linux商业软件的企图心,也在1999年在美国科技股为主的那斯达克让公司股票成功上市,Red Hat渐渐被拱为Linux商业界龙头。Red Hat是目前销售量最高、安装最简便、最适合初学者的Linux发行版,也是目前世界上最流行的Linux发行套件,它的市场营销、包装及服务做的相当不错,自行开发了RPM套件管理程序及X桌面环境Gno
9、me的众多软件并将其源代码回馈给 Open Source community。也正是因为Red Hat的方便性,安装程序将系统的构架或软件安装方式全部做了包装,用户学到的都是GUI界面(图形用户界面)上输入一些设置值的粗浅知识,至于软件安装了那些文件、安装到哪个文件目录、系统作了哪些设置,使用者则一无所知,一旦真正遇到系统程序发生问题时,要解决问题也就比较困难。,Linux操作系统的版本,Caldera OpenLinux Caldera将OpenLinux这套系统定位为容易使用与设置的发行版,以集成使用环境与最终用户办公环境,容易安装使用与简便管理为系统目标,有望成为最流行的公司团体台式Li
10、nux操作系统,适合初学者使用,全部安装需要1GB的硬盘空间。Caldera有自行研发的图形界面的安装程序向导,安装过程可以玩俄罗斯方块,提供完整的KDE桌面环境,附赠功能强大的商业软件,如StarOffice、图形界面的硬盘分割工具Partition Magic等。,Linux操作系统的版本,SuSE Linux SuSE是欧洲最流行的Linux发行版,而且SuSE是软件国际化的先驱,让软件支持各国语系,贡献颇丰,SuSE也是用RPM作为软件安装管理程序,不过SuSE并不适合新手使用,提供了非常多的工具软件,全部安装需4.5GB的硬盘空间,安装过程也较为复杂。TurboLinux Turbo
11、Linux是日本制作的Linux发行版,其最大特色便是以日文版、中文简/繁体版、英文版三种形式发行,对软件国际化的推动经验丰富,安装的简易性与系统设置的难度与Red Hat差不多,且安装界面是汉化的,系统本身支持中文简体,在中国国内有广大的用户群。,Linux操作系统的版本,另外,国内Linux发行版做的相对比较成功是红旗和中软两个版本,界面做得都非常的美观,安装也比较容易,新版本逐渐屏蔽了一些底层的操作,适合于新手使用。两个版本都是源于中国科学院软件研究所承担的国家863计划的Linux项目,但无论稳定性与兼容性与国外的版本相比都有一定的差距,操作界面与习惯与Windows越来越像,提供一定
12、技术支持和售后服务,适宜于国内做低价的操作系统解决方案。例如:麒麟操作系统等。国内版的下载网址:http:/,Linux的安装 Red Hat Linux,个人桌面 个人桌面安装,包括图形化桌面环境,至少需要 1.7 GB 空闲空间。若兼选 GNOME 和 KDE 桌面环境,则至少需要 1.8 GB 的空闲空间。工作站 工作站安装,包括图形化桌面环境和软件开发工具,至少需要 2.1 GB 空闲空间。兼选 GNOME 和 KDE 桌面环境至少需要 2.2 GB 空闲空间。服务器 最基本的没有 X(图形化环境)的服务器安装需要 850MB 空闲空间;若要安装除 X 以外的所有软件包组,需要 1.5
13、 GB 空闲空间;若要安装包括 GNOME 和 KDE 桌面环境的所有软件包,至少需要 5.0 GB 空闲空间。定制 基本的定制安装需要 475MB,如果选择了每一个软件包,则至少需要 5.0 GB 空闲空间。,哪种安装类型最适合我们?,Red Hat Linux提供了下列安装类型:个人桌面 如果你是 Linux 世界的新手,并想尝试使用这个系统,个人桌面安装是你最恰当的选择。该类安装会为你的家用、便携电脑,或桌面使用创建一种带有图形化环境的系统。工作站 如果除了图形化桌面环境外,你还需要软件开发工具,工作站安装类型是你最恰当的选择。服务器 如果你希望你的系统具有基于 Linux 服务器的功能
14、,并且不想对系统配置做过多的定制工作,服务器安装是最恰当的选择。定制 定制安装在安装中给予你最大的灵活性。你可以选择你的引导装载程序,想要的软件包等等。对于那些熟悉 Red Hat Linux 安装的用户以及那些恐怕失去完全灵活性的用户而言,定制安装是最恰当的选择。升级 如果你的系统上已经在运行 Red Hat Linux 版本(6.2 或更高),并且你想快速地更新到最新的软件包和内核版本,那么升级安装是你最恰当的选择。,使用图形化、基于鼠标的安装程序从光盘中定制安装 Red Hat Linux,如果你从前使用过图形化用户界面(graphical user interface,GUI),这一进
15、程会比较熟悉;只需使用鼠标在屏幕间翻阅,“点击”按钮,或者输入文本字段。你还可以使用Tab和Enter键在安装中浏览各屏幕。,键盘配置,鼠标配置,选择安装还是升级,安装类型,磁盘分区设置,*自动分区,*为你的系统分区,引导装载程序配置,高级引导装载程序配置,网络配置,防火墙配置,为你的系统选择恰当的安全级别。高级 如果选择了高级,系统就不会接受那些没有被你具体指定的连接(除默认设置外)。只有以下连接是默认允许的:DNS 回应DHCP 任何使用 DHCP 的网络接口都可以被相应地配置。如果选择高级,防火墙将不允许下列连接:活跃状态 FTP(在多数客户机中默认使用的被动状态 FTP 应该能够正常运
16、行。)IRC DCC 文件传输RealAudio远程 X 窗口系统客户机如果你要把系统连接到互联网上,但是并不打算运行服务器,这是最安全的选择。如果需要额外的服务,你可以选择定制来具体指定允许通过防火墙的服务。,中级 如果选择了中级,防火墙将不准你的系统访问某些资源。访问下列资源是默认不允许的:低于1023 的端口 这些是标准要保留的端口,主要被一些系统服务所使用,例如:FTP、SSH、telnet、HTTP、和 NIS。NFS 服务器端口(2049)在远程服务器和本地客户机上,NFS 都已被禁用。为远程 X 客户机设立的本地 X 窗口系统显示。X 字体服务器端口(xfs 不在网络中监听;它在
17、字体服务器中被默认禁用)。如果想准许到 RealAudio 之类资源的访问,但仍要堵塞到普通系统服务的访问,选择中级。你可以选择定制 来允许具体指定的服务穿过防火墙。无防火墙 无防火墙给予完全访问权并不做任何安全检查。安全检查是对某些服务的禁用。建议你只有在一个可信任的网络(非互联网)中运行时,或者你想稍后再进行详细的防火墙配置时才选此项。,选择定制来添加信任的设备或允许其它的进入接口。信任的设备 选择信任的设备中的任何一个将会允许你的系统接受来自这一设备的全部交通;它不受防火墙规则的限制。例如,如果你在运行一个局域网,但是通过 PPP 拨号连接到了互联网上,你可以选择eth0,而后所有来自你
18、的局域网的交通将会被允许。把eth0选为“信任的”意味着所有这个以太网内的交通都是被允许的,但是 ppp0 接口仍旧有防火墙限制。如果你想限制某一接口上的交通,不要选择它。建议你不要将连接到互联网之类的公共网络上的设备定为信任的设备。允许进入 启用这些选项将允许具体指定的服务穿过防火墙。注意:在工作站类型安装中,大多数这类服务在系统内没有被安装。DHCP 如果你允许进入的 DHCP 查询和回应,你将会允许任何使用 DHCP 来判定其 IP 地址的网络接口。DHCP 通常是启用的。如果 DHCP 没有被启用,你的计算机就不能够获取 IP 地址。,SSH Secure(安全)SHell(SSH)是
19、用来在远程机器上登录及执行命令的一组工具。如果你打算使用 SSH 工具通过防火墙来访问你的机器,启用该选项。你需要安装 openssh-server 软件包以便使用 SSH 工具来远程访问你的机器。Telnet Telnet 是用来在远程机器上登录的协议。Telnet 通信是不加密的,几乎没有提供任何防止来自网络刺探之类的安全措施。建议你不要允许进入的 Telnet 访问。如果你想允许进入的 Telnet 访问,你需要安装 telnet-server 软件包。WWW(HTTP)HTTP 协议被 Apache(以及其它万维网服务器)用来进行网页服务。如果你打算向公众开放你的万维网服务器,请启用该
20、选项。你不需要启用该选项来查看本地网页或开发网页。如果你打算提供网页服务的话,你需要安装 httpd 软件包。启用 WWW(HTTP)将不会为 HTTPS 打开一个端口。要启用 HTTPS,在其它端口字段内注明。,邮件(SMTP)如果你需要允许远程主机直接连接到你的机器来发送邮件,启用该选项。如果你想从你的 ISP 服务器中收取 POP3 或 IMAP 邮件,或者你使用的是 fetchmail 之类的工具,不要启用该选项。请注意,不正确配置的 SMTP 服务器会允许远程机器使用你的服务器发送垃圾邮件。FTP FTP 协议是用于在网络机器间传输文件的协议。如果你打算使你的 FTP 服务器可被公开
21、利用,启用该选项。你需要安装 vsftpd 软件包才能利用该选项。其它端口 你可以允许到这里没有列出的其它端口的访问,方法是在其它端口字段内把它们列出。格式为:端口:协议。例如,如果你想允许 IMAP 通过你的防火墙,你可以指定 imap:tcp。你还可以具体指定端口号码,要允许 UDP 包在端口 1234 通过防火墙,输入 1234:udp。要指定多个端口,用逗号将它们隔开。,语言支持的选择:如果你只选择了一种语言,当安装完成后,你将只能使用该种语言。,时区配置,设置根口令:根用户(又称超级用户)对整个系统有完全的存取权;正因如此,请最好只有在执行系统维护或管理时才登录为根用户,验证配置,软件包组的选择,个人桌面默认安装,软件包组的选择,选择单个软件包,未解决的依赖关系:如果你不想安装需要这些软件包,选择不要安装需满足依赖关系的软件包。要只安装你选择的软件包,而不解决依赖关系,选择忽略软件包依赖关系。,准备安装 安装软件包,创建引导盘,视频卡配置,X 配置 显示器和定制,完!,谢谢观赏!,